Curtains for Wellcamp COVID facility
The Queensland Government will not renew the lease of the Wellcamp quarantine facility when it expires next month.
The 1000-bed facility opened early last year to house those with COVID-19 who needed to quarantine.
Advertisement
It cost the State Government more than $220 million to set up, but only housed 730 people.
Health Minister Yvette D’Ath defended the government’s decision to build the quarantine facility.
“Wellcamp is a really important facility that we needed to commit to,” she said.
“The Commonwealth at the time did nothing to help us with quarantining people who were at risk of having COVID.
“We did what we needed to do.”
Queensland Opposition leader David Crisafulli said the facility was designed primarily for the purposes of upstaging the then Federal Government.
“From the very get go Wellcamp was about politics, not about people.”

Wyreema State School
![](https://assets.isu.pub/document-structure/230308003149-d8880ba262a4e59b16fbc4e0ab6cd8fb/v1/7ce9c9180107feb0191ec6c58ffb967b.jpeg?width=720&quality=85%2C50)
Grade 2 Science
![](https://assets.isu.pub/document-structure/230308003149-d8880ba262a4e59b16fbc4e0ab6cd8fb/v1/031507ac38385c59c85e408c84d8e597.jpeg?width=720&quality=85%2C50)
In Grade 2 Science, we are learning that living things grow, change and have offspring similar to themselves.
The class is investigating the growth of a mealworm under different temperature conditions.
One group of mealworms is kept at room temperature and the other group is being kept a cooler temperature in a refrigerator. We are observing and comparing the difference in how they grow and change.
Issac: They will change from a worm into a beetle. A darkling beetle. Jethro: They are changing. We really like them.
Tinku: Can we hold them again tomorrow?
We are also comparing similarities and differences of the features of different species from when they were a baby to now. Thanks for sharing your baby photos Year 2 families!
The students will produce a visual representation of the life stages of mealworms as their assessment for the unit of work.
Bunker’s Hill State School
Inner Down Swimming Trials
Recently, we had 11 students represent Bunker’s Hill State School at the Inner Downs Swimming trials which were held at Pittsworth Pool.
![](https://assets.isu.pub/document-structure/230308003149-d8880ba262a4e59b16fbc4e0ab6cd8fb/v1/49fa1922d2c492a37ea68677cd468992.jpeg?width=720&quality=85%2C50)
This is the largest number of students we have ever had represent the school at these trials.
Dylan, Sam and Lucy all made it to compete at the Darling Downs trials being held in Gatton.
A majority of our swimmers swam personal best times and all were very competitive at the trials.
